First, I want to say that this is an amazing game. So many little things from indian burial grounds when you move into a new house to choosing a 'nemesis' from the community.

So my first suggestion is one of two things (Either or)

The more automated approach.

A) It should be possible to designate a Sim's primary household responsibility. These are; Cooking, Cleaning, Working, Gardening

Any sim who has more than one responsibility will try to juggle them both.
Any sim who has traits that make them absent minded or such, will often ignore their responsibility.

They consider the needs of the house and act accordingly. As an example;

In the game currently, a mother of 2 will get up and get herself some food because she is hungry. She doesn't consider that she is the one responsible to feed her two children so she won't time it to get up at 6:30 am to start breakfast.

So my proposal is the person who is responsible for cooking will take the average of all the hunger need in the house, and will make food when it reaches an average lower than 40%.

If it has children on mon-fri it will wake itself up by 6:30 am to make breakfast and will make food at 6pm IF it is home in either case. It will not come home to make the food (The player would have to do this).

This logic would make parents act more like parents, instead of self-focused individuals who happen to share the house with kids.

B) Include a "Scheduler", the scheduler has M-S daily schedule on it.
The Player simply puts a time frame and an activity like "Cook" or "Clean" and the Sim will randomly pick how to accomplish those activities and will cook according to household size of who is home at that time (if no one is home, it makes itself a small meal instead).


Either of these options would make the game less tedious and more fun (to me) when playing larger households.
